Reinforcement Contingencies
The conditions or rules that determine whether responses lead to the presentation of reinforcers or not, influencing the likelihood of a behavior occurring again.

Intermittent Reinforcement
A conditioning schedule where rewards or punishments are given out unpredictably, significantly impacting behavior.
